WHAT IS ASSERTIVENESS?

If you have problems expressing your own opinions and feelings or struggle to say no without feeling guilty it is possible that you have difficulty asserting yourself. Being assertive means that you can express yourself effectively and stand up for your point of view, while also respecting the rights and beliefs of others. Being assertive can help to boost your self esteem, reduce stress and improve your relationships with others.

WHAT ARE THE SIGNS OF LOW ASSERTIVENESS?

People who find it difficult to assert them do so for many reasons and symptoms can vary but this is a guide to some of the things you may experience:

Feeling low in mood

Have thoughts such as ‘No one likes me’ and ‘I must not disappoint people’

Never expressing your own opinions or feelings

You struggle to say no to people

You find it difficult to give or receive compliments

Spend more time alone

Avoid social situations

Worry that if you express your needs you will be perceived as selfish

Expect that if you stand up for yourself the other person will be angry or upset
